本文为读者介绍了掌握恒山小程序高级流程的方法和技巧,帮助读者轻松创建高质量的小程序。本文从开发环境的搭建、小程序框架的介绍、小程序组件的讲解、小程序开发的技巧和小程序测试与发布等方面进行了全面深入的探讨。读者可通过本文的指导,提升小程序开发的水平,为个人或企业小程序的开发提供有力的支持。
1. 搭建开发环境
恒山小程序的开发环境搭建简单快捷,只需进行以下几个步骤:
1)下载微信开发者工具;
2)注册微信小程序账号;
3)创建小程序项目,选择小程序的类型和框架;
4)在微信开发者工具中修改项目配置信息,如appid等。
通过以上简单的步骤,即可轻松搭建起恒山小程序的开发环境。
2. 框架介绍
恒山小程序采用了与微信小程序相同的框架,即基于HTML、CSS、JavaScript的MVVM框架。该框架具有如下优点:
1)MVVM框架模式,将应用程序分为三个部分:Model、View、ViewModel;
2)开发模式支持组件化开发,易于维护和扩展;
3)采用W3C标准,兼容性强、效率高;
4)支持灵活、高效的数据绑定机制,操作简单。
3. 组件讲解
恒山小程序中提供了多种组件,用于开发小程序时使用。其中常用的几个组件如下:
1)视图容器:用于创建包含视图元素的容器,实现多层嵌套。
2)导航栏:用于跳转页面、返回上一级等功能,可自定义样式。
3)滚动视图:支持水平和垂直方向的滚动,适用于长页面的展示。
4)表单:支持表单元素的展示和数据收集,可用于实现小程序的用户交互功能。
5)交互反馈:包括Loading、Toast、Modal、Action Sheet等,用于实现小程序的反馈功能。
4. 开发技巧
在进行恒山小程序的开发时,开发者需要掌握一些技巧,以提高开发效率和开发质量。以下是几个常用的技巧:
1)使用小程序组件库,减少开发工作量,提高开发效率;
2)使用小程序的生命周期函数,控制小程序的运行过程,确保小程序的正常运行;
3)使用第三方组件库,如vant-weapp等,增加小程序的功能性和美观性;
4)使用样式类和全局样式,统一小程序的样式风格,提高小程序的美观性。
5. 测试与发布
在完成恒山小程序的开发后,开发者需要进行测试和发布。以下是几个常用的测试和发布方法:
1)使用微信开发者工具进行本地测试,确保小程序的正常运行;
2)使用线上测试工具,模拟真实用户环境,检查小程序的性能和稳定性;
3)进行灰度测试,逐步扩大小程序的用户范围,监测小程序的用户体验;
4)发布小程序,将小程序提交给微信审核,审核通过后,即可正式发布小程序。
以上便是本文对于恒山小程序高级流程的全面介绍。通过本文的学习和掌握,相信读者已经掌握了开发恒山小程序的基本流程、技巧和注意事项,并且能够轻松创建高质量的小程序。小程序的开发,是一个具有潜力和前景的领域,希望读者能够在这个领域中不断探索、学习和创新。
本文将介绍如何掌握恒山小程序高级流程,从而轻松创建高质量小程序。文章将分为五个大段落,涵盖了小程序的开发、设计以及运营方面的知识。在本文中,读者将学会如何从零开始开发小程序、了解小程序的设计原则、进行小程序的测试和发布等高级操作。通过本文的学习,读者将能够掌握小程序开发的相关技能,从而创建出符合自己需求的高质量小程序。
1. 小程序的开发流程
小程序的开发流程主要包括需求分析、架构设计、代码编写、测试与发布等各个环节。其中,需求分析是开发小程序的第一步。在需求分析的过程中,我们需要考虑到小程序的目标用户、功能模块、用户界面设计等各个方面。接下来,我们需要进行架构设计,确定小程序的数据来源和系统结构,以及代码架构和组成部分。在编写代码的过程中,我们需要保障代码质量和代码的可维护性。最后,我们需要进行测试和发布,确保小程序的性能和用户体验的稳定性和可靠性。
2. 小程序的设计原则
小程序的设计原则主要包括先从用户的角度出发、平衡用户需求和技术实现等方面。首先,我们需要考虑用户的需求,设计出符合用户需求的小程序。其次,我们需要平衡用户需求和技术实现,确保小程序在满足用户需求的同时,能够达到技术可行性和代码的优秀性。同时,小程序的设计还需要符合平台的设计规范,保证小程序在用户界面和交互方式上的统一性。
3. 小程序的测试和发布
小程序的测试和发布是小程序开发的重要环节。首先,我们需要进行功能测试,确保小程序的各个功能模块能够正常运行。然后,我们需要进行兼容性测试,测试小程序在不同的网络环境和设备上的表现。最后,我们需要进行性能测试,测试小程序的响应速度、稳定性和安全性。在测试完成后,我们需要将小程序发布到平台上,供用户下载和使用。
4. 小程序的运营
小程序的运营是小程序开发的最后一步。首先,我们需要进行用户数据分析,了解用户行为和使用情况,从而可以针对性地做出优化和改进。同时,我们需要进行推广和营销活动,以吸引更多的用户使用小程序。接着,我们需要进行客户支持和反馈,以及维护小程序的正常运行。最后,我们需要不断更新小程序的功能和内容,以满足用户的需求。
5. 如何学习恒山小程序高级流程
学习恒山小程序高级流程需要具备一定的前置知识,包括Web前端开发技能和移动应用开发技能。在此基础上,我们可以通过学习恒山小程序的官方文档,了解小程序的开发原理、功能模块和相关API。同时,我们还可以参加恒山小程序的培训课程,深入学习小程序的开发和设计。最后,我们可以通过实际开发应用案例,来提高自己的开发技能和水平,掌握恒山小程序高级流程。